Several possibilities: * You get an "xml" from a different position than you expect. You can find out via "xml.__file__". * Your "xml" lacks an "__init__.py". In this case, it is not viewed as a Python package (with subpackages and/or modules) * The "sax", "dom", ... folders lack "__init__.py" files -- Dieter _______________________________________________ XML-SIG maillist - XML-SIG@python.org http://mail.python.org/mailman/listinfo/xml-sig
